3 Balfour employees in Louisville charged with making false reports

Three employees of a senior living facility in Louisville face charges of making false domestic violence reports that led to one of their elderly residents being arrested. Joshua Merrill and Kara Roberts, who work for Balfour Senior Living, face charges of attempting to influence a public servant, false reporting, abuse of an at-risk elder and caretaker neglect. They’re accused of telling police an elderly man smacked his wife repeatedly though she suffers from memory issues and couldn’t recall the abuse. Dainzu Mosqueda also faces a charge of failure as a mandatory reporter.
